Irrational use of azithromycin in typhoid endemic areas: A challenge on multidrug-resistant typhoid treatment

نویسندگان

چکیده

Typhoid is a food-borne fatal disease caused by Salmonella typhi. It causes inflammation of the intestine, resulting in diarrhoea, fever, headache, cough, and muscle pain. Azithromycin for Treatment of Typhoid Fever

We studied 149 children and adolescents 3–17 years of age with clinical typhoid fever who were treated with either oral azithromycin (20 mg/kg per day; maximum dose, 1000 mg/day) or intravenous ceftriaxone (75 mg/ day; maximum dose, 2.5 g/day) daily for 5 days. Blood and stool specimens were obtained for culture before the initiation of therapy and were repeated on days 4 and 8 of treatment. Is...

Multidrug-Resistant Typhoid Fever Outbreak in Travelers Returning from Bangladesh

To the Editor: Enteric fever (typhoid and paratyphoid fever) is a systemic infection caused by several Salmonella enterica serotypes including S. Typhi and S. Paratyphi A. The Indian subcontinent, which has the highest incidence of the disease worldwide, is also an epicenter of enteric fever caused by multidrug-resistant (MDR; resistant to chloramphenicol, ampicillin, and trimethoprim-sulfameth...

Two or three days of ofloxacin treatment for uncomplicated multidrug-resistant typhoid fever in children.

An open randomized comparison of 2 days (Ofx2) versus 3 days (Ofx3) of oral ofloxacin treatment (15 mg/kg/day) was conducted with Vietnamese children between 1 and 15 years of age with suspected typhoid fever. Of 108 children enrolled, 100 were blood culture positive for Salmonella typhi, and 86% of the isolates were multidrug resistant. There were no significant adverse effects. The therapeuti...
